Ohio’s Strict Liability Law: No ‘One Free Bite’ Here

Many people have heard of the “one bite rule,” a legal standard in some states that shields dog owners from liability the first time their pet bites someone. Ohio does not follow this rule. Ohio’s strict liability statute means a dog’s owner is responsible for any injury caused by their dog, even if the animal has never shown aggression before.

Ohio’s statute eliminates the need to prove the owner knew about the dog’s dangerous tendencies. Strict liability applies whether the bite happened on the dog owner’s property, at a park, or on a public sidewalk. This makes Ohio one of the more victim-friendly states when it comes to Ohio dog bite law.

It is also worth noting that Ohio law holds anyone who harbors or keeps a dog liable, not just the registered owner. If a friend’s dog or a neighbor’s dog injures you while being watched by someone else, that person can also be held liable.

Common Dog Bite Injuries and Their Long-Term Impact

Dog bite injuries in Columbus range from minor puncture wounds to severe tissue damage, nerve injury, and permanent disfigurement. Children under 12 make up approximately 95% of all dog attack victims, making them especially vulnerable to serious injury.

Beyond physical harm, dog bite victims frequently experience emotional trauma and psychological trauma that can last for years. Infections such as tetanus, rabies, MRSA, and Pasteurella are also well-documented risks. Injuries caused by dog attacks can require multiple surgeries, ongoing medical care, and extended time away from work.

A bite injury that results in facial scarring or disfigurement can affect a person’s confidence, employment, and relationships for life. These long-term impacts are factored into dog bite claims, which is why documenting every aspect of your injuries matters from day one.

What to Do After a Dog Attack in Columbus

Seek immediate medical attention after any dog bite incident, even if the wound appears minor. Prompt treatment not only protects your health but also creates medical records essential to your case. Ohio law requires that you report the bite to the health commissioner of your district, such as Franklin County Public Health, in Columbus.

You should also report the incident to animal control and file a police report. Collect animal control reports, photographs of your injuries, and witness statements. In Columbus, the biting dog is typically quarantined for ten days to monitor for signs of rabies after a dog bite accident.

What Compensation Can You Recover?

Ohio’s strict liability standard means you can pursue compensation for a wide range of losses after a dog attack. Most dog bite claims cover medical bills, lost wages, pain and suffering, emotional trauma, and future medical care such as scar revision surgery.

If the dog has previously bitten or attacked someone, Ohio dog bite attorney cases may also involve punitive damages, which can significantly increase the total award.
